/*******************************************************************************
 *
 * FUNCTION:    AcpiDmDumpName
 *
 * PARAMETERS:  Name            - 4 character ACPI name
 *
 * RETURN:      Final length of name
 *
 * DESCRIPTION: Dump an ACPI name, minus any trailing underscores.
 *
 ******************************************************************************/

UINT32
AcpiDmDumpName (
    char                    *Name)
{
    UINT32                  i;
    UINT32                  Length;
    char                    NewName[4];


    /* Ensure that the name is printable, even if we have to fix it */

    *(UINT32 *) NewName = AcpiUtRepairName (Name);

    /* Remove all trailing underscores from the name */

    Length = ACPI_NAME_SIZE;
    for (i = (ACPI_NAME_SIZE - 1); i != 0; i--)
    {
        if (NewName[i] == '_')
        {
            Length--;
        }
        else
        {
            break;
        }
    }

    /* Dump the name, up to the start of the trailing underscores */

    for (i = 0; i < Length; i++)
    {
        AcpiOsPrintf ("%c", NewName[i]);
    }

    return (Length);
}


/*******************************************************************************
 *
 * FUNCTION:    AcpiPsDisplayObjectPathname
 *
 * PARAMETERS:  WalkState       - Current walk state
 *              Op              - Object whose pathname is to be obtained
 *
 * RETURN:      Status
 *
 * DESCRIPTION: Diplay the pathname associated with a named object.  Two
 *              versions. One searches the parse tree (for parser-only
 *              applications suchas AcpiDump), and the other searches the
 *              ACPI namespace (the parse tree is probably deleted)
 *
 ******************************************************************************/

ACPI_STATUS
AcpiPsDisplayObjectPathname (
    ACPI_WALK_STATE         *WalkState,
    ACPI_PARSE_OBJECT       *Op)
{
    ACPI_STATUS             Status;
    ACPI_NAMESPACE_NODE     *Node;
    ACPI_BUFFER             Buffer;
    UINT32                  DebugLevel;


    /* Save current debug level so we don't get extraneous debug output */

    DebugLevel = AcpiDbgLevel;
    AcpiDbgLevel = 0;

    /* Just get the Node out of the Op object */

    Node = Op->Common.Node;
    if (!Node)
    {
        /* Node not defined in this scope, look it up */

        Status = AcpiNsLookup (WalkState->ScopeInfo, Op->Common.Value.String,
                    ACPI_TYPE_ANY, ACPI_IMODE_EXECUTE, ACPI_NS_SEARCH_PARENT,
                    WalkState, &(Node));

        if (ACPI_FAILURE (Status))
        {
            /*
             * We can't get the pathname since the object
             * is not in the namespace.  This can happen during single
             * stepping where a dynamic named object is *about* to be created.
             */
            AcpiOsPrintf ("  [Path not found]");
            goto Exit;
        }

        /* Save it for next time. */

        Op->Common.Node = Node;
    }

    /* Convert NamedDesc/handle to a full pathname */

    Buffer.Length = ACPI_ALLOCATE_LOCAL_BUFFER;
    Status = AcpiNsHandleToPathname (Node, &Buffer);
    if (ACPI_FAILURE (Status))
    {
        AcpiOsPrintf ("****Could not get pathname****)");
        goto Exit;
    }

    AcpiOsPrintf ("  (Path %s)", (char *) Buffer.Pointer);
    ACPI_FREE (Buffer.Pointer);


Exit:
    /* Restore the debug level */

    AcpiDbgLevel = DebugLevel;
    return (Status);
}


/*******************************************************************************
 *
 * FUNCTION:    AcpiDmNamestring
 *
 * PARAMETERS:  Name                - ACPI Name string to store
 *
 * RETURN:      None
 *
 * DESCRIPTION: Decode and dump an ACPI namestring. Handles prefix characters
 *
 ******************************************************************************/

void
AcpiDmNamestring (
    char                    *Name)
{
    UINT32                  SegCount;


    if (!Name)
    {
        return;
    }

    /* Handle all Scope Prefix operators */

    while (AcpiPsIsPrefixChar (ACPI_GET8 (Name)))
    {
        /* Append prefix character */

        AcpiOsPrintf ("%1c", ACPI_GET8 (Name));
        Name++;
    }

    switch (ACPI_GET8 (Name))
    {
    case 0:
        SegCount = 0;
        break;

    case AML_DUAL_NAME_PREFIX:
        SegCount = 2;
        Name++;
        break;

    case AML_MULTI_NAME_PREFIX_OP:
        SegCount = (UINT32) ACPI_GET8 (Name + 1);
        Name += 2;
        break;

    default:
        SegCount = 1;
        break;
    }

    while (SegCount)
    {
        /* Append Name segment */

        AcpiDmDumpName ((char *) Name);

        SegCount--;
        if (SegCount)
        {
            /* Not last name, append dot separator */

            AcpiOsPrintf (".");
        }
        Name += ACPI_NAME_SIZE;
    }
}
